首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在鼠标按下并移动css时删除背景色

在鼠标按下并移动时删除背景色,可以通过CSS的:hover伪类和JavaScript来实现。

首先,在CSS中定义一个类,用于设置背景色:

代码语言:txt
复制
.background-color {
  background-color: #fff; /* 设置背景色为白色 */
}

然后,在HTML中添加一个元素,并为其添加该类:

代码语言:txt
复制
<div class="background-color"></div>

接下来,使用JavaScript监听鼠标按下并移动的事件,并在事件触发时移除该元素的背景色类:

代码语言:txt
复制
var element = document.querySelector('.background-color');

element.addEventListener('mousedown', function() {
  element.classList.remove('background-color');
});

element.addEventListener('mousemove', function() {
  element.classList.remove('background-color');
});

以上代码中,通过querySelector方法获取到具有背景色类的元素,并使用addEventListener方法为其添加mousedown和mousemove事件监听器。当鼠标按下并移动时,事件触发,移除背景色类,从而实现删除背景色的效果。

这种方法适用于需要在鼠标按下并移动时删除背景色的场景,例如在拖拽元素时取消背景色的显示。腾讯云提供了云计算服务,其中包括云服务器、云数据库等产品,可以根据具体需求选择适合的产品进行开发和部署。更多关于腾讯云的产品信息和介绍,可以访问腾讯云官网: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ps切图必知必会

(对图片进行移动,拖动,移动它会脱离图层,改变元素的位置) 矩形选框工具(可以量图片,图标的具体尺寸,注意进行图片选中复制,图层的上下关系与后面的数字没有系,与他的排列顺序有关,图层越靠上,层级就越高...,吸字体,吸背景色) 橡皮擦(可对你进行过ps的操作,进行擦除) 横排文字(更改文字) 手抓(整体移动图片),空格键(按住不放,拖动鼠标,可以实现图片的移动) 自由变换(ctrl+T):想要抹掉图片的文字或者图片等...缩放(ctrl+放大,ctrl-缩小,Alt+滚轮实现放大和缩小的操作) 简单 操作过程gif所示,整个过程,清除辅助线,调出标尺(ctrl+R),信息(F8),即可,放大缩小(ctrl+,ctrl...IE浏览器按住Alt键+鼠标点击一图片 控制台调试工具的Source的image,可以进行抠图 合成雪壁图(css sprite) 意义:把页面上的很多小图合并成一张图,利用背景定位的技术实现,减少...如何在网页中抠图 合成雪壁图(css sprite) 使用雪碧图结合定位嵌入到网页中去

2.9K20

PS基础操作及常用快捷键

图层内容不需要再调整,再合并 :下面的一幅画,上面的图层会把下面的图层覆盖住 ? 图层的顺序 ?...把不同的图片放到同一个图层:选中移动工具箭头,鼠标按住图像拖动到要放的图层或背景 : ? 新建图层:右下角点击如下 ? 4....再按alt键和shift键 绘制选框过程中平移选框:空格后,再按住绘制的图形移动 Del : 删除选中的区域 选框一次性拖拽到位,松手之后很难继续拖拽选框 移动选框:在选中选框工具的情况,属性栏中新选区被选中...首先新建图层,在填充前景色为黑色,再用选图工具 注意:画好一个圆形图形,del掉,再鼠标直接拖动蚂蚁线的同时按住shift键移动,这样两个圆形就会处在同一水平线上。 ?...自由变化 ctrl+T 不同图层有不同的操作,shift+鼠标点击图层,选中后可以操作所有图层 可以对图像进行放大缩小,旋转 放大缩小:鼠标移动到定界框的顶点上,按住鼠标拖拽(shift等比缩放,alt

1.8K10

ps快捷键

在英文输入法,在键盘上点击D键可以使前背景色默认为黑白色,X键可以切换前景色和背景色。 如何来填充前景色和背景色?...l 在图层上点击鼠标右键选择删除图层。 l 选中图层 Alt 键,点击删除。 l 图层菜单至图层至删除。 如何重命名图层: l 在图层名称上双击左键,输入,点击回车即可。...l 操作只能在当前图层进行操作。 如何复制图层: l 工具箱中的第二个工具移动工具,Alt ,在图标上点击拖动。 l 点击图层拖动到新建按钮上。 l 在图层上单击鼠标右键,选择复制图层。...多边形套索工具:它用点击的方法对图像进行选取,每点击一确定一个节点, Delete 删除ESC 可以直接删除Shift 可以绘制水平垂直和45°角。...如何在色带上添色标? 把鼠标放到色带上出现手指,点击可以添加色标,在色标上单击选中色标。 Alt 键点击可以复制色标。 如何删除色标? 点击向下拖动,可以删除色标。 直接点击删除也可以。

3.9K50

ps快捷键常用表格

13、空格键+鼠标左键:移动画布 画布,也就是我们在进行设计的图片,有时候1:1比例观看,很可能大得会超过了工作区,而有些地方看不到,这个时候就需要移动它了,只需按住空格键,然后左键单击移动即可。...PS:当我们用选框工具画出一个选区空格键,移动鼠标则可以移动选区。...25、Command+删除键:填充背景色 厉害这个,直接为选中的图层/对象填充背景色,一秒上色,棒棒哒。...31、Shift+Option+鼠标左键:设置前景色 在画笔或者油漆桶工具被选择的情况此快捷键则会激活一个调色板出现,鼠标移动则会直接设置好前景色。...发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除

1.9K20

如何实现 VSCode 编辑器窗口边界拖拽类似功能

实现边界拖拽调整窗口大小功能,主要是通过鼠标移动、松开事件来实现的,主要思路如下: 在 mousedown 事件中,我们记录下鼠标的初始位置和元素的初始宽度。...在 mousemove 事件中,我们根据鼠标的新位置计算出新的宽度,使用 clamp() 函数将其限制在最小宽度和最大宽度之间。...同时,我们还需要根据鼠标位置的变化,动态更新鼠标样式,以提示用户当前的拖拽状态。 在 mouseup 事件中,我们清除之前设置的事件监听器,恢复鼠标样式。...为了鼠标移动到可拖拽边界显示一条蓝色的线,但是又不想改变元素的宽度,所以 resize-bar 元素的使用了 position: absolute,并且设置了 translateX(-50%) 来让其居中显示...当鼠标移入时,通过线性渐变的背景色巧妙地来实现蓝色线条的效果。 正是因为第二点的实现方式,使得在边界线左右两侧都能拖拽,这一点是优于 VSCode 的,因为 VSCode 只能在左侧拖拽 。

9410

不可思议的纯 CSS 实现鼠标跟随效果

直接进入正题,鼠标跟随,顾名思义,就是元素会跟随着鼠标移动而作出相应的运动。大概类似于这样: 通常而言,CSS 负责表现,JavaScript 负责行为。...而鼠标跟随这种效果属于行为,要实现通常都需要借助 JS。 当然,本文的重点,就是介绍如何在不借助 JS 的情况使用 CSS 来模拟实现一些鼠标跟随的行为动画效果。...要监测到当前鼠标处于何处,我们只需要在页面上铺满元素即可: 我们使用 100 个元素,将整个页面铺满,hover 的,展示颜色,核心 SCSS 代码如下: <div class="g-container...<em>CSS</em><em>鼠标</em>跟随按钮效果 一开始,我在 CodePen 上看到了下面这个效果,使用了 SVG + <em>CSS</em> + JS 实现,我就想着,仅用 <em>CSS</em>,能不能 copy 一<em>下</em>: ?...,这样当前 hover 到的 div 会立即展示 当<em>鼠标</em>离开 div,div 的 transition-duration 变回默认状态,也就是 transition-duration: 0.5s,同时<em>背景色</em>消失

4.5K10

3-Ps基础(工具栏)

工具栏 1- 移动工具(V,自动选择图层快捷键Ctrl) 移动图层内的对象,参考线,选区内的像素。 当文件有多个图层的时候,可以在选择移动工具的情况,选择自动选择,软件会自动找到相应的图或者组。...复制图层(Alt+鼠标移动复制,Alt键,鼠标变成双箭头 跨文件复制,按住鼠标左键不放,拖动到另外选项卡上,需要向下拽后,鼠标变“+”加号,松开即可。...(松开之前可以Shift键,可以放在另一个文档的相同位置) 2- 选区工具(M) 处理已有图像,经常要进行局部>操作,通过选择指定的区域,可以对这个区域进行编辑,保持没有选择的区域不会被改动。...前景色与背景色.png 默认前景色与背景色快捷键:D 颜色三要素:色相,饱和度,明度 ?...套索工具.png 功能 可以创建不规则选区 (直接拖动鼠标不放到开始位置即可) 2、多边形套索工具 可以退格键或者删除键来删除所谓的“点” 多个套索可以通过Shift工具持续画区

1.3K10

PS给照片换背景的小技巧

4.选择移动工具,将光标指向白色底色的位置单击右键,选择“背景”,单击工具箱中的前景色色块,在弹出的调色板中将颜色指向红色区域单击左键,点按“回车”键完成颜色设置。...4.选择通道面板,拖动“绿”通道至通道面板的“新建”按钮,复制一个副本出来。...10.填充蓝色作为背景即可 PS抠图方法总汇 一.魔术棒法——最直观的方法适用范围:图像和背景色色差明显,背景色单一,图像边界清晰。方法意图:通过删除背景色来获取图像。方法缺陷:对散乱的毛发没有用。...6.如果对虚框范围满意,按键盘上的DELE键,删除背景色,就得到了单一的图像。...(5)删除节点:如果节点过多,可以放开CTRL按键,用鼠标移到节点上,鼠标旁边出现“—”号,点该节点即可删除

3.2K170

手写原生代码专题 | 简易手写画板(二)

三、编写CSS代码 接下来,我们来编写相关的CSS样式,代码很简单,这里只是简单说明: 首先定义全局为 box-sizing: border-box 的盒子模型,然后使用弹性布局让画布容器垂直水平居中...具体的思路如下: 定义DOM对象变量:获取画布、增减线条粗细的按钮、颜色控件、显示线条粗细值、清除按钮 然后定义一些变量值:初始化线条粗细的长度、鼠标是否的状态、线条颜色的默认值、颜色变量、鼠标的位置...,更改鼠标是否的状态值为true。...接着继续定义鼠标松开的状态 mouseup 方法,更改鼠标的状态为 false ,然后将鼠标 x,y 的位置值更改为 undefined 继续定义监听在画布鼠标移动的方法 mousemove ,捕捉当前鼠标的...x,y值,先以线条的宽度绘制圆形,然后以鼠标的 x,y 的值为直线的起点,鼠标移动获取鼠标的 x,y 值为终点绘制直线。

1.4K20

使用css控制gridview控件的样式,GridView 样式美化及应用.doc

当 GridView 控件绑定到某个数据源控件,GridView控件可利用该数据源控件的功能并提供自动排序、更新和删除功能,而这些功能的实现有时可以不写代码或写很少的代码。...这是因为生成html该样式是被应用在tr上的,类似:,所以,你这样应用的表头样式是无法生效的。只有你在样式表中定义了:tr{text-align:left},才可以让表头靠左显示。...2.4 鼠标经过行变色 想要实现很炫的鼠标经过行变色效果只需在GridView的RowDataBound事件中加入如下代码: //判断是否为数据行 //鼠标悬停把原来颜色赋给C,修改当前颜色为#00ffee...,这些代码都在实践的开发中作了验证,达到了预期的效果。...发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除

3.1K30

Typora的快捷键

Typora的快速使用 表格创建:Ctrl+t 左右边有对应的按键 调整表格 居中方式 插入 删除表格 背景色前景色ctrl+deletealt+delete 有序表格:数字加点加空格 (1. ) 无序表格...+delete 或者 使用油漆桶 工具进行填充 实战——表情包制作 将选用的表情的图片拖进Photoshop (一张是本体一个是表情) 将图片的表情选用套索工具进行框选(在选择表情鼠标不要松开!...使用背景色ctrl+delete填充 扣表情也是同理!将图片的表情选用套索工具进行框选(在选择表情鼠标不要松开!直到框选的位置选择完毕!)...扣选完毕后使用ctrl+c复制到需要放到的的图片上 使用快捷键ctrl+shift+u进行去色 在图像选项中的 调整——曲线中拉出跟图像相近的颜色 使用移动工具进行调整合适位置 shift键可以同比例缩放...左键可以进行水平翻转 ctrl+T进行角度旋转合适位置 有字体的同样用套索工具框选然后填充背景色使其跟背景色颜色一致 在用字体工具书写自己想要的字再进行移动和颜色大小的处理 保存WEB格式导出!

42320

分享7款超赞的CSS3动画效果,值得你收藏!

来自:html5tricks 链接:https://www.html5tricks.com/7-top-css3-animation.html 今天与大家分享7款顶级的CSS3动画效果,包含了菜单特效...1、CSS3和SVG文字背景动画,超酷的文字特效 这是一款基于CSS3和SVG的文字特效,文字的背景可以定义一些动画特效,在背景动画播放的同时,我们还可以选中文字。...2、CSS3划线跟随动画菜单,背景色渐变 这是一款CSS3菜单,特点就是有一条下划线会跟随鼠标移动,当鼠标滑过菜单项,下划线跟随动画就会出现,对当前激活的菜单项进行下划线加粗。...此外,菜单背景色也会有渐变的效果,看上去非常酷炫。 ? 3、CSS3手势变换动画特效 这款CSS3动画展现在我们眼前的是一只手掌,点击手掌下方的滑动按钮,就可以切换手势,目前可以切换两种不同的手势。...7、动感的CSS3 Loading文字特效 这是一款CSS3 Loading的加载动画,该动画利用CSS3特性,将Loading这几个字母渲染得非常具有动感。 ?

2.3K30
领券